The market situation for Bitcoin (大饼) is complex and ever-changing! On one side, there are the Federal Reserve's hawkish stance, insufficient summer liquidity, and turmoil in the Middle East putting pressure; on the other side, continuous corporate buying brings hope for its long-term prospects.
Just like the medical device company Semler Scientific, which announced on Thursday that it plans to increase its Bitcoin holdings from 4,449 to 100,500 by 2027, raising funds through convertible bonds and on-market offerings. Analysts see this as a significant signal of structural demand.
However, some analysts warn of systemic risks similar to those in 2021. Nevertheless, other analysts believe that crypto vaults are now more stable, as companies avoid high-leverage collateral and there is no excessive premium.
